Version history: new document_versions table (migration 0003) holding full-body snapshots that cascade with the doc. Throttled auto-snapshots on save (>=3min apart, max 40/doc, pruned), explicit manual restore points, and a pre_restore safety copy taken before each restore so restoring is itself undoable. Endpoints under /api/docs/:id/versions, all owner-scoped. Empties and bare renames never snapshot. Export: pure-Go Tiptap-JSON -> Markdown / HTML / plain-text / docx (no cgo/pandoc, single-binary intact), CJK-safe with RFC 5987 filenames. docx is a hand-built OOXML zip. PDF is handled client-side via the browser print dialog + an @media print stylesheet so CJK renders with the reader's own fonts. Frontend: ExportMenu (downloads + Print/PDF) and HistoryPanel (snapshot list, preview, restore) wired into the title row; bilingual zh-first to match chrome. Restore remounts the editor via editorEpoch. Stop saving empty docs: blank Untitled drafts now reuse-on-create and self-discard when navigated away from (refs avoid stale closures). Tests: versions_test.go, export_test.go (incl. valid-zip docx). go build/vet/test, tsc, vite build all clean; live end-to-end smoke verified snapshot/throttle/restore/export. // Version-history tuning.
|
|
const (
|
|
// autoSnapshotInterval is the minimum gap between background ('auto')
|
|
// snapshots. Auto-save fires every ~1.5s; without a floor we'd store a
|
|
// version per keystroke-burst. A few minutes keeps history useful for
|
|
// recovery without unbounded growth.
|
|
autoSnapshotInterval = 3 * time.Minute
|
|
|
|
// maxAutoVersions caps how many 'auto' snapshots we retain per document.
|
|
// 'manual' and 'pre_restore' versions are never pruned — they're explicit
|
|
// restore points the writer (or a restore) deliberately created.
|
|
maxAutoVersions = 40
|
|
)
